NYOJ 214(二分插入)

 
#include<stdio.h>//**O(nlogn)**//
#include<string.h>
#define min -32769//**int型最小数为-32768**//
int stack[100001];//**模拟栈,其实不是栈,为了更好形象比较,嘿嘿**//
int main()
{
	int n,i,t,top,low,high,mid;
	memset(stack,0,sizeof(stack));
	while(~scanf("%d",&n))
	{
		top=0;stack[0]=min;
		for(i=0;i<=n-1;i++)
		{
			scanf("%d",&t);
			if(t>stack[top])//**如果输入进来的数比栈顶的数大,直接插入到栈的**//
			{
				top++;
				stack[top]=t;
			}
			else
			{
				low=1;high=top;
				while(low<=high)//**二分查找,寻找插入位置**//
				{
					mid=(low+high)/2;
					if(t>stack[mid])
					{
						low=mid+1;
					}
					else
					{
						high=mid-1;
					}
				}
				stack[low]=t;//**找到插入位置,并替换点原值**//
			}
		}
		printf("%d\n",top);
	}
	return 0;
}
